End-to-End Encryption

Detailed Description

End-to-End Encryption (E2EE) in blockchain-based voting systems ensures that all voter data, including ballots, is encrypted from the moment it is collected until the final tally is completed. This feature is crucial for maintaining the privacy and security of sensitive voter information, preventing unauthorized access and ensuring that votes cannot be tampered with during transmission or storage. By utilizing advanced cryptographic techniques, E2EE guarantees that only authorized parties can access the data, thereby fostering trust in the electoral process.
